Provably Fair Technology: A Verifiable System
Stake Casino distinguishes itself by employing Provably Fair technology, especially for its own in-house games and live offerings. This system uses cryptographic algorithms so players can individually check the randomness and outcome of each game round. It turns fairness from a promise into something you can verify, a major step forward for online gambling transparency.
The process hinges on three parts: a server seed, a client seed, and a nonce. Before a bet is placed, the platform creates a hashed version of its server seed. After the result is known, the original seed is revealed. Players can then utilize this data with their own client seed to recalculate the result, verifying it wasn’t changed after they placed their bet.
- Pre-bet Commitment: The casino discloses its hashed seed before the game starts.
- Player Involvement: The player’s chosen client seed determines the final result.
- Post-game Verification: Anyone can utilize the revealed seeds to audit the game outcome.
You’ll encounter this technology often in Stake’s original games like Dice, Limbo, and Plinko. Take a game of Dice: a player chooses a target number, and after the roll, they can utilize the verification tool to confirm the number generated was genuinely random and not altered after their prediction. This extent of openness isn’t common in traditional online casinos, and it fosters considerable trust with users.
Independent Audits and Certifications
External auditing is the most effective way to evaluate a casino’s assertions about fairness and security. Stake Casino’s games and systems go through regular review by independent testing agencies. Auditors like iTech Labs and BMM Testlabs are recognized specialists. They examine the RNGs and game mathematics for statistical randomness and correct return-to-player (RTP) percentages.
Their reports attest that the games work as advertised. For example, if a slot game advertises an RTP of 96.5%, the auditor verifies that over millions of simulated spins, the actual payout matches this figure. This external validation provides New Zealand players impartial, expert assurance that the games aren’t biased against them beyond the published mathematical edge.
Audits don’t occur just once. They occur at several key times: when a new game is added, during periodic assessments of the whole game library, and after any major software update. This ongoing monitoring means the fairness certification remains current and relevant, not just a historical badge. Players can often locate the auditor’s seal and certification number inside the game’s information or paytable.

Purpose of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
For slot machines and external table games, Stake uses certified Random Number Generators (RNGs). An RNG is a sophisticated algorithm that creates a continuous, unpredictable string of numbers. These numbers determine game outcomes. The trustworthiness of these RNGs is everything, as they ensure every result is completely random, with no sequences or outside influence.
Stake doesn’t create these RNGs on its own. They are supplied by top game studios like Pragmatic Play, Evolution, and NetEnt. These providers put their RNGs through rigorous testing by independent labs before deployment. This signifies the central fairness mechanism for countless games on Stake is underpinned by the reputation and strict testing methods of several external industry leaders.
Certifying an RNG entails running millions of simulated game rounds to search for statistical irregularities or predictability. This ensures a slot machine’s hit frequency and jackpot distribution are mathematically correct. When a Kiwi player spins the reels on a game like “Gates of Olympus,” they can trust the symbols land by chance because of this externally validated technology.
